The PS5 launched in 2020 during the pandemic when there was a chip shortage, resulting in a limited supply of the console. However, despite the slow start, the latest Sony console has managed to rack up a great number of sales.

It is claimed that the PS5 has outsold the PSP and is now on track to catch the Game Boy Advance as well, which is among the best-selling consoles of all time. This is a huge feat considering the slow start of its life cycle.

PS5 sales numbers have left Xbox Series in the dust

PS5 has now crossed 80.3 million units sold, which is just above PSP’s 80 million units. The Game Boy Advance comes in at about 81.5 million, so the PS5 is expected to overtake that in the future, entering the top 10 best-sellers of all time. 

The console is also expected to surpass the Xbox 360 in just a few months and might even catch up PS3 by the end of this year. It still has a year or two of its life cycle left; it wouldn’t come as a surprise if it crossed the original PlayStation as well.

The PS5 family of consoles has already crossed 80 million units in just 5 years

Selling over 80 million consoles in just 4 and a half years is certainly a huge achievement. This generation has cemented Sony as the best home console maker, as Xbox finally admitted defeat after underwhelming console sales.
